Output 580146dcb5df357bd478206441e287c52766de7238607b2f8c8adef81303eac7:4

value
32012671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d42c7de63278ec70c85072cbd2902c8f29dcbd OP_EQUAL
address
MRa2pYhDuPY6erqmQb7wtwzYutLeRS8kWW
transaction
580146dcb5df357bd478206441e287c52766de7238607b2f8c8adef81303eac7
spent
true